Hindalco hikes its aluminium billets price by INR3250/t w.e.f. December 17 after two back-to-back cuts

After the two consecutive days of decline, Hindalco Industries’ aluminium products and its aluminium ingot prices have seen a hike with effect from Friday, December 17. The company’s aluminium billets price has witnessed an increase of INR 3,250 per tonne to INR 248,850 per tonne. On the previous two days, the price was cut back-to-back by INR 2,750 per tonne.

Hindalco’s aluminium wire rod price sees no exception but a raise of INR 3,250 per tonne from INR 242,600 per tonne on December 16 to INR 245,850 per tonne on December 17.
The company has increased its aluminium ingot price also by INR 3,250 per tonne to INR 234,750 per tonne, with effect from December 17.
Hindalco links its aluminium ingot and aluminium products prices to the three-month future of aluminium on the London Metal Exchange, which rebounded to US$2,630 per tonne on December 16. Thus, the price is up, although marginally, month-on-month by US$1.5 per tonne from US$2,628.50 per tonne.
Aluminium operations of the company, excluding those of its US arm Novelis Inc., generally account for nearly half of its total sales and 70% of its operating profit.
